Hot Wheels Skating Center, 1740 Cole Ave, Helena, MT
Hot Wheels Skating Center was in Helena from 1979 to 2005. It is not to be confused with the other Hot Wheels that was in Sidney, MT which is on the other side of the state. Also not to be confused with the name Hot Wheels toy cars.
It was in a Gable roof open span steel walled and roof warehouse-like building. The rink was likely concrete. The only one photo has shown the rink but it was not very clear with the floor. It was taken in 1986. It was not given date when those photos taken and shown on Facebook. The walls were Salmon colored with Maroon Red base wall. The lamps were 1960s Moon light bulbs. The snackbar had wood paneling with white counter-top. Perhaps Formica lamination. In background of that snackbar next to the sign were photos of skaters there. A history to remember skaters wall. Also a poster of a famous singer.
Hot Wheels ran during the peak years of roller skating at the time.
